Assertion: Zirconium can be purificed by Van Arkel method.
Reason: ZrI4 is volatile and decomposes at 1800 K.
विकल्प
Both assertion and reason are true and reason is the correct explanation of assertion.
Both assertion and reason are true but reason is not the correct explanation of assertion.
Assertion is true but reason is false.
Assertion is false but reason is true.
Assertion and reason both are wrong.
Advertisements
उत्तर
Both assertion and reason are true and reason is the correct explanation of assertion.
Explanation:
van Arkel method is very useful for removing all the oxygen and nitrogen present in the form of impurity in certain metals like Zr and Ti.The crude metal is heated in an evacuated vessel with iodine. The metal iodide being more covalent, volatilises and then decomposes at 1800 K to given pure Zr.
\[\ce{Zr + 2I2 -> ZrI4}\]
\[\ce{ZrI4 ->[1800K] Zr + 2I2}\]
